When the sun is lower in the sky, solar panels need a greater tilt angle to receive direct sunlight. The goal is to catch as much direct sunlight as possible throughout the day and across seasons.
Solar power installations can be sited on or above highway alignments and interchanges, rooftops, or elevated structures above parking lots or other DOT-owned facilities.
